- The distance between Eastport, Me, Usa and Albany, Ga, Usa is approximately 2,055 km or 1,277 mi.
- To reach Eastport, Me in this distance one would set out from Albany, Ga bearing 40.8° or NE and follow the great circles arc to approach Eastport, Me bearing 51.5° or NE .
- Eastport, Me has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b) whereas Albany, Ga has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
- The average annual temperature is 11.9 °C (21.4°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 4 °C (7.2°F) more in Eastport, Me.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to semicontinental.
- Total annual precipitation averages 206 mm (8.1 in) less which is equivalent to 206 l/m² (5.06 US gal/ft²) or 2,060,000 l/ha (220,228 US gal/ac) less. About 5/6 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 12.9° lower in Eastport, Me than in Albany, Ga.
